本文主要是介绍一招解决 MySQL Access denied for user root@localhost,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
打开mysql.ini配置文件
找到[mysqld],在下面添加skip-grant-tables,如下图
然后重启MySQL服务
cmd 进入MySQL 的bin 目录下
输入命令:mysql -u root -p
出现Enter password 按下回车键
然后输入use mysql
然后输入:update user set authentication_string=password(“123456”) where user=“root”;
最后输入:flush privileges;
然后重启MySQL服务即可。
亲测可用!
这篇关于一招解决 MySQL Access denied for user root@localhost的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!